Your day at NTT DATA

The Senior Service/Product Design Architect is an advanced subject matter expert, responsible for executing the relevant business unit strategy through the development of sustainable, scalable, best practice service offers.

This role works with Service Offer Management to define and scope new services and service capabilities and interacts with key stakeholders including Sales, Delivery, Platform and our clients, to ensure that the design of services will meet the real needs of clients across a global marketplace.

Key responsibilities:

  • Designs and develops paper prototypes for review with clients and stakeholders to ensure scope and definition is feasible and viable.
  • Documents Internal Service Definitions for new service offers and service capabilities.
  • Facilitates ideation and design workshops to validate needs, and identify solution designs at a process, platform an organization level.
  • Coordinates with other architects, designers and subject matter experts responsible for detailed solution designs.
  • Ensures that designs meet the common and specific design principles to be applied to a service.
  • Leverages best practices in design thinking, scaled agile, ITIL, security – to design best-of-breed service solutions.
  • Conceptualizes designs by conducting detailed analysis of service design and architecture frameworks, to ensure the design is fit for purpose and meets client requirements.
  • Analyzes pre-sales concepts and influence design decisions to ensure that they are operable, maintainable, scalable and robust through an end-to-end lifecycle.
  • Plans design activities in detail, making sure that all relevant aspects and client requirements are considered during service design, specifies any technical infrastructure to be created, as well as required organizational changes.
  • Responsible for producing and maintaining all design documentation including blueprints and produce a service design model which is delivered to the transition phase and contains all the necessary details for all phases of the life cycle.
  • Assesses architecture components and validates and verifies technical models to ensure risks are minimized and technical service designs are rolled out within the agreed service levels (SLA’s) and operating levels (OLA’s) and are fit for purpose.

The role:
We’re looking for a talented and experienced senior design architect. You will be involved in the design from Stage 1 to Stage 4 on major projects that reflect dhk’s leading reputation as a design-led studio. Your portfolio must showcase your ability to take a concept sketch and turn it into a fully expressed design, demonstrating innovative approaches and creative thinking from concept to completion.

Your experience:
We will consider you if:

  1. You are a SACAP-registered Professional Architect with a minimum of ten years post-qualification experience.
  2. You can demonstrate a fine eye for design with creative flair and elegant articulation.
  3. You have led projects and managed teams, applying your extensive design skills to achieve sophisticated design outcomes.
  4. You have a sound understanding of technical and commercial feasibility.
  5. Your experience includes involvement in projects from design stage to construction, with a track record of working on complex, large-scale projects in various sectors.
  6. You can balance a strong aesthetic sensitivity with thorough technical knowledge.
  7. You have an intimate understanding of building systems and materials, alongside detailed knowledge of industry standards and codes.

Project Architect

Johannesburg, Gauteng Boogertman + Partners Architects

Posted 1 day ago

Job Viewed

Tap Again To Close

Job Description

(vc_row)(vc_column width="1/1")(vc_row_inner)(vc_column_inner width="1/1")(vc_column_text uncode_shortcode_id="679444")

Project Architect (/vc_column_text)(vc_separator sep_color="color-120416")(vc_column_text uncode_shortcode_id="550511")Job category: Project ArchitectJob type: Full timeLocation: WaterfallStart date: July 2025(/vc_column_text)(vc_separator sep_color="color-120416")(/vc_column_inner)(/vc_row_inner)(vc_row_inner)(vc_column_inner width="1/2")(vc_column_text)Key Responsibilities to include: (/vc_column_text)(vc_column_text uncode_shortcode_id="212210")

  • To represent the practice at project briefing meetings
  • To produce concept design models in Revit depicting client brief accurately
  • To assist with graphic design work for presentation purposes
  • To assist with 3D visualisation of project proposals
  • Produce working drawings, co-ordinated with other disciplines
  • To produce and co-ordinate council submission documentation, both SDP and Building Plans
  • Knowledge and experience in delivering mixed use schemes, large scale residential developments, retail and commercial projects.
  • Attend site meetings to ensure problems are proactively identified and rectified so the project is not delayed
  • Conduct site inspections and monitor construction independently
  • Has full involvement in multiple projects from initiation to finalisation.
  • Uses appropriate methods and interpersonal styles to develop and motivate and guide project team
  • Must be willing to frequently travel Internationally & locally
